FRIULANO LA RONCAIA 2023 DESCRIPTION

The Friulano La Roncaia is a tribute to the territory of the Eastern Friulian Hills. The indigenous grape variety perfectly tells the story of these wonderful hills, dotted with acacia woods, chestnuts, and ancient oaks. It is Cergneu di Nimis, a small village of two thousand souls in the province of Udine, that hosts this traditional winery, which perfectly coexists with the landscape with its stone structure that integrates it into the surrounding nature. It is the skilled hands of winemaker Gabriele Rami that work in synergy with nature to shape labels strongly tied to the territory of origin.

La Roncaia produces its Friulano from grapes grown in guyot and cultivated on soils rich in marls, organized in neat terraces. The harvest takes place during the second half of September and is carried out manually in the vineyards of Tarcento, selecting the grapes at the peak of their ripeness. The alcoholic fermentation takes place in stainless steel tanks at controlled temperatures using selected yeasts. After a racking, it is left to age always in steel for 6 months on the noble lees, which give it greater structure and an unmistakable character.

The Friulano is an indigenous white that La Roncaia produces specifically according to traditional methods, as the peculiarities of this grape variety are precisely the historically recognizable and well-defined varietal characteristics. With a deep straw yellow, it recalls the golden rays of morning sunlight, immediately emanating strong scents of white fruit, crunchy green apple, and pear, alongside elderflower and the herbal notes linked to the aromaticity of thyme. The sip is fresh, soft, and perfectly balanced, in an extraordinary equilibrium between structure and elegance. Excellent especially when paired with a Prosciutto Crudo San Daniele, in a unique expression of territoriality that is often underestimated by the food and wine world, but always ready to satisfy the most greedy palates.

Glass
Medium open goblet
Perfect for young and medium bodied white wines which don't require excessive oxygenation to open. The opening, slightly tighter than the body of the glass, favors the concentration of aromas towards the nose, enhancing the perception of aromas and limiting the dispersion
